About 6-chloro-1-methylbenzimidazol-2-amine

6-chloro-1-methylbenzimidazol-2-amine (PubChem CID 10419809) has the molecular formula C8H8ClN3 and a molecular weight of 181.63 g/mol. Its IUPAC name is 6-chloro-1-methylbenzimidazol-2-amine.
